# InkLedger Environments

InkLedger, our PDF invoice renderer, runs in three environments: dev, staging, and production. Each environment has its own font cache, template bucket, and render queue. New team members should verify staging parity before promoting any template change. Please read each setting carefully before editing anything. The staging environment currently uses the following configuration values.

deployment values, yadup-tajof:
oliath:
  log_level: debug
  metrics_host: metrics.oliath.zemvarlabs.internal
  pool_size: 4

## Artifact Signing — SDK Parity Notes (Weekly Sync)

Kestrel SDK for Android reached parity with the Swift client this sprint: offline queueing, batched telemetry, and retry semantics now match. Both SDKs ship as signed artifacts from the same pipeline. Remaining gap: background sync throttling, targeted next sprint. Verify both release bundles before tagging. Both artifacts validate against the shared signing key below.

signing key of kawig-fafog = bky19_6Fypv1qws7J8qJtaYjX

Ticket: Crumbport vault locked again. The order-cutoff rule (no custom cakes after 2pm for next-day pickup) lives in the vaulted config, and support can't edit exceptions until it's reopened. Tanvi is out this week. To unlock the vault yourself, enter the recovery passphrase at the prompt, which is:

recovery phrase for tafop-tagef: casdor-ulair-norys-druion-sorius-jorael-ralwyn